About Us
The Department of the Premier and Cabinet supports the Premier as head of the Western Australian Government. The Department is a central agency that leads the public sector in providing advice and support to the Premier and Cabinet in their service of the Western Australian Community. About the Role
The Manager PEO Support and Transport leads and manages the PEO and ETS teams, ensuring high-quality support for Members of Parliament and their staff.
Responsibilities
This position provides high-level strategic advice and support on:
* human resources and industrial relations matters,
* Government office accommodation,
* MP and former Premier entitlements.
This position also oversees DPC facilities management, executive transport services for Ministers and senior officers, the DPC vehicle fleet and onsite car parking allocation.
